Wide Open Triggers: Exploits and Mitigation Strategies
A critical challenge in software development is mitigating the risk of wide open triggers. These vulnerabilities occur when programs are overly permissive in their response to input, leading to harmful scenarios. Malicious actors can leverage these triggers to trigger unintended operations, potentially compromising sensitive information or taking control the entire platform.
To effectively combat these threats, it is essential to implement robust mitigation strategies. This involves thoroughly developing applications with input validation mechanisms in place to block malicious input from being processed.
Regularly updating software and addressing known vulnerabilities is also essential to minimize the risk of exploitation. Furthermore, implementing strong authorization measures can help restrict user privileges and prevent unauthorized access.

Bridging the Gap: Secure Practices for Wide Open Triggers
When implementing wide open triggers, security presents a critical concern. These triggers, capable of responding a vast range of inputs, can become vulnerable if not properly secured. It's essential to establish robust practices that mitigate the risk of malicious exploitation. Implementing strict input validation is paramount, ensuring that all data entering your system undergoes thorough analysis. This helps prevent injection of harmful code or data that could compromise your systems.
- Additionally, consider employing authorization mechanisms to control access to sensitive functions triggered by wide open inputs. Role-based privileges can help ensure that only authorized users or processes have the ability to invoke actions based on these triggers.
- Additionally, regular security audits and vulnerability assessments are crucial for identifying potential weaknesses in your implementation. These analyses allow you to proactively address vulnerabilities before they can be exploited by malicious actors.
